Leave it to the one and only Christian Louboutin to one-up the drama at Paris Couture Week. Last night the designer previewed not one but two new collections at Manège Battisti in La Caserne des Célestins, in Paris’s 4th arrondissement. Rowan Blanchard, Ellie Bamber, Heidi Klum, Mandy Moore, and HRH Princess Mafalda Cecilia of Bulgaria were among those who joined the designer himself at the fortress that serves as the headquarters for the French Republican Guard.

In addition to unveiling his Spring-Summer 2020 collection, Louboutin used the occasion to present his Loubhoutan (a name that cheekily nods to the French label’s proper pronunciation) capsule collection, the product of a six-year-long collaboration between the designer and students of the School of Thirteen Arts and Crafts in Thimphu, Bhutan.

Back to the future now with a theme inspired by a 1992 classic and one of Christian’s most iconic styles, the Pensée. Of the inspiration behind the original design, he says, “I was thinking of Andy Warhol’s watercolours, in particular a painting of pansies called Flowers and I decided to make a shoe in the range of the colours he used.”


Marking the first appearance of the Maison’s signature red sole, the Pensée has been brought back to life on sandals and flats alike for a fresh contemporary take.

Let’s come back down to planet Earth for a moment with the Loubhoutan limited edition capsule. Inspired by the changing skies over the Himalayas, these styles celebrate the rich symbolism and craftsmanship of Bhutan, their wooden platforms hand-sculpted and hand-painted with delicate colour gradations by local artisans.

From Bhutan to Egypt, Christian’s passion for travel persists. 20 years after launching his first handbag and following the success of the Paloma tote, Christian Louboutin reveals his latest creation, Elisa.

At the crossroads of Egypt in all its majesty, Italian craftsmanship and French elegance, Elisa is a new milestone for the Maison.

With three different sizes available in over 40 variations, this elegant chain bag features the iconic CL logo on its clasp, reimagined especially for Elisa.
One of a kind versions of Elisa include the Pensée, the Loubhoutan capsule celebrating traditional craftsmanship and travel, a reflective leopard print as an ode to innovation and of course, an all-over ’Rouge Louboutin’, the most beautiful red of all.
